Output bbfe8f8564c273ee3bb52a246dbfac3a8f7cf7449931cc1f2974f284fa89b046:0

value
10535095
script pubkey
OP_0 OP_PUSHBYTES_20 ad8408112a3ea6a43e62cdf6d7c7516da527905b
address
bc1q4kzqsyf286n2g0nzehmd0363dkjj0yzmda0x4u
transaction
bbfe8f8564c273ee3bb52a246dbfac3a8f7cf7449931cc1f2974f284fa89b046
confirmations
156583
spent
true